This private, artist-led sushi experience takes place in our home kitchen and studio. Using seasonal seafood and traditional Japanese tools, you will learn to make several styles of sushi. The menu includes: Nigiri (4 pieces) — seasonal selections from salmon, scallop, sea bream, and tuna (medium-fatty, lean, or premium fatty cut depending on the day's catch) Hosomaki — cucumber Inarizushi — seasoned aburaage with sushi rice, pickled ginger, and simmered shiitake Gunkan (2 pieces) — ikura (salmon roe); squid with shiso leaf Chirashi-zushi — a generous arrangement of all seafood used in the class Futomaki — made by Rei as a gift, filled with seasonal ingredients The class includes a tasting of six varieties of soy sauce and is served with freshly grated natural wasabi. A soup made with house-made miso or koji is also included. The class begins with the history of sushi, followed by hands-on instruction in sushi rice and traditional tools, including Japanese kitchen knives. Extended and customized formats are available.
